directions

  • In a pot heat olive oil and add the carrots.
  • Saute carrots for about 6 min on a med-high heat.
  • Then add the onions and saute until the onions are slightly soft.
  • In sequence add in the remaining ingrediants to the pot and bring to a boil, then lower to a low heat and simmer until carrots are tender.
  • Sever with a side of pasta or over rice.
